For those on a budget and can limit to buy only one smartphone, my advise is always this and very simple. LOOK at your own needs, look at the 80% things that you would like to perform on the phone , and your decision is easy. DO not be sway by salesman talk - every salesman will promote the positive aspects of their product. Good salesman will emphasize the PLUS points ; bad salesman will emphasis the NEGATIVES of the competitors. Listen to all parties and decide based on your needs , after all is your hard earn money
Many of my friends knows I love and spend money on gadgets. So I am always ask which is the best. I always give same answer: The best is what meet most of your needs and you are happy using it and is within your budget. If they cannot decide I will just ask what are their needs and I'll recommend them the appropriate one based on his budget
